League of Ireland clubs get €5k lure to build strategic plan

In a League of Ireland sector beset by short-termism, the FAI are offering clubs up to €5,000 each to formulate a plan charting a five-year strategy.

The €100,000 incentive scheme was the big announcement unveiled at Saturday’s FAI AGM in Clonmel, forming part of discussions between the association and clubs in the aftermath of the Conroy Report.

Since that blueprint saw light for the first time last September, lots of talks have ensued with scant outcomes.
